Why Hire an Accident Injury Compensation Attorney?
When handling the aftermath of an accident, the legal landscape can be daunting. Here are some reasons that working with an accident injury compensation attorney is vital:
1. Proficiency in Personal Injury Law
Accident injury lawyers focus on accident law, which suggests they possess thorough understanding of the appropriate statutes, case law, and legal procedures. This specialization is important for successfully promoting for the victim's rights.
2. Understanding of Insurance Companies
Insurance business typically attempt to minimize payments. Attorneys understand how to negotiate with these business and are familiar with their tactics, guaranteeing victims receive fair compensation.
3. Case Assessment and Documentation
Lawyers can assess the distinct aspects of each case, helping victims comprehend their potential claims. They also assist gather and arrange needed paperwork, such as medical records and occurrence reports.
4. Representation in Court
If an arrangement can not be reached through settlement, an attorney will represent the victim in court, defending their rights and interests.
5. Comfort
Dealing with the legal aspects of an accident can be overwhelming. An attorney manages the legal procedures, allowing victims to focus on healing.

How much does employing an accident injury attorney expense?
Most accident lawyers deal with a contingency cost basis, meaning they just get paid if you win your case. Their fee is typically a percentage of the overall settlement or decision.
2. For how long do I have to file an injury claim?
The statute of limitations differs by state, however it generally varies from one to 3 years from the date of the accident. It's crucial to seek advice from an attorney as soon as possible to ensure your claim is submitted within the required timeframe.
3. What if I was partially at fault for the accident?
Many states follow a relative negligence rule, implying you can still recuperate compensation even if you share some fault. Nevertheless, your compensation might be decreased based on your portion of fault.

The period of a personal injury case can differ extensively depending on its complexity. Some cases might settle within a couple of months, while others might take years, particularly if lawsuits is included.
